October

18 Brundidge Peanut Butter Festival - The Peanut Butter Festival is held annually the last Saturday in October on the grounds of the historic Bass House. Admission is free. Features peanut butter and everything, old-time demonstrations, including a working cane mill, 5-K Peanut Butter Run, non-stop entertainment, games, contests, arts, crafts, festival foods cooked on the grounds.

Johnston Peanut Butter Mill

Mill opened 1929; more than 2 million jars peanut butter produced each year as staple of Depression-era nutrition. Artifacts from that era include labels, photos, equipment. Also memorabilia from annual Peanut Butter Festival (Oct.)
